Subject: RSR Converter - I need help


d_authority ( ) posted Sat, 12 April 2003 at 6:26 AM ยท edited Sun, 28 July 2024 at 4:22 AM

hello! ive been organizing my libraries and would like to make thumbnails out of those that don't have one. i'm trying RSR converter but i havent had luck with it lately. i follow the instructions but i always get a message that says "PICT must be 91 x 91 pixels". but it is 91 x 91 pixels!!!! ive tried it oh so many times. the bad part about it is that, i was able to generate some nice looking rsrs months ago. but now i cant seem to even make one. ...and by the way it says in the read-me to convert the alpha channel in photoshop. what is that? how do i do that? how come i dont remember doing that before when i was able to make thumbnails?


NPeters ( ) posted Sat, 12 April 2003 at 6:56 AM

This is exactly why I stopped using RSR Converter and started using P3DO Explorer instead: I was getting those odd "91 by 91" messages when I knew that the pict was exactly the correct size. P3DO performs very quickly and effortlessly; it's a must-have application. For a tutorial on how it's done, go here:
